Our fall market is holding its own. Month-over-month, there's been small shifts (stats from DMAR):

- There were only 147 fewer listings for the entire metro area.

- The Average Sales Price was flat for the second month in a row.

The real sign of our seasonal slowdown was the 11% less closings and a couple of extra days tacked onto the average Days on Market.

Even with interest rates tipping over 8%, we remain a sellers' market. But as it softens the deeper we go into the fall and winter, buyers' ability to negotiate will grow.
